> I wonder how many of these changes pass the compilation only because the
> header you're removing is indirectly being included via another header.
> In this particular case, it's because slot.h includes walreceiver.h
> which includes walsender.h, so this removal has no effect.

Hm.... on the flip side if the file is already included what's the
point in the second #include? It doesn't do anything and is redundant,
isn't it? At least my text editor highlights it as such (because
clangd tells it so). This is not a huge problem of course, just a bit
distracting.

If the idea is to always have an explicit list of all the includes (no
indirect ones) I think we may end up with pretty long lists, and I
don't instantly see value in this to be honest.
